Much of the uncertainty produced by the Brexit referendum in 2017 has continued during the transition period, increasing the confusion among EU and EEA students willing to study in the UK in 2020 and beyond. First and foremost, Brexit will likely not have any direct effect on students who would now and in the future be considered “international”, i.e. from outside the EU/EEA. It may be that the UK will agree to stay within the European single market; in that case, it is likely that European students would continue to be treated the same way as British students.

Many academics fear that Brexit could cut research funding from Europe, make exchanges with European academics more complicated, and lead to a decline in students from the EU studying at UK univiersities. In 2014 EU students represented 5% of university enrolments, and supported more than 34,000 jobs.
